Best Car dealer in Stockton-on-Tees, united kingdom

Drive Citroen Stockton-on-Tees
Concorde Way Preston Farm Industrial Estate Stockton-on-Tees TS18 3SB United Kingdom

Drive Vauxhall Stockton-on-Tees
Concorde Way Preston Farm Industrial Estate Stockton-on-Tees TS18 3SB United Kingdom